Este hotel moderno y elegante ofrece habitaciones con cocina americana equipada con nevera y cafetera. El hotel también cuenta con un restaurante y un bar en la azotea con vistas panorámicas de la ciudad. Está ubicado en el barrio de Holborn, cerca de la estación de tren de King's Cross y del Museo Británico.